Author Topic: [RÉSOLU]Zentyal 6.0: États des modules, Journaux : cassés  (Read 5401 times)

BenTn

  • Zen Apprentice
  • *
  • Posts: 5
  • Karma: +1/-0
    • View Profile
[RÉSOLU]Zentyal 6.0: États des modules, Journaux : cassés
« on: August 12, 2019, 04:05:15 pm »
Bonjour à tous,
Je demande votre aide car après de multiple recherche,je ne trouve pas comment résoudre mes problèmes.
J'ai récemment migrer mon serveur et tous fonctionne.

Cependant lorsque j'accède à la page «États des modules», je suis accueilli par ce magnifique message d'erreur en Perl: «Sorry, an unexpected error has occurred
no value sent for required parameter 'modules' Stack: [(eval 981):22] [/usr/share/perl5/HTML/Mason/Component.pm:135] [/usr/share/perl5/HTML/Mason/Request.pm:1302] [/usr/share/perl5/HTML/Mason/Request.pm:1292] [/usr/share/perl5/HTML/Mason/Request.pm:483] [/usr/share/perl5/HTML/Mason/Request.pm:483] [/usr/share/perl5/HTML/Mason/Request.pm:433] [/usr/share/perl5/HTML/Mason/Interp.pm:342] [/usr/share/perl5/EBox/Html.pm:154] [/usr/share/perl5/EBox/CGI/Base.pm:158] [/usr/share/perl5/EBox/CGI/Base.pm:200] [/usr/share/perl5/EBox/CGI/Base.pm:199] [/usr/share/perl5/EBox/CGI/Base.pm:359] [/usr/share/perl5/EBox/CGI/Base.pm:358] [/usr/share/perl5/EBox/CGI/Run.pm:92] [/usr/share/perl5/EBox/CGI/Run.pm:68] [/usr/share/zentyal/psgi/zentyal.psgi:46] [/usr/share/perl5/Plack/App/URLMap.pm:71] [/usr/share/perl5/Plack/Component.pm:50] [/usr/share/perl5/EBox/Middleware/Auth.pm:366] [/usr/share/perl5/Plack/Component.pm:50] [/usr/share/perl5/Plack/Middleware/Conditional.pm:16] [/usr/share/perl5/Plack/Component.pm:50] [/usr/share/perl5/EBox/WebAdmin/Middleware/SubAppAuth.pm:57] [/usr/share/perl5/Plack/Component.pm:50] [/usr/share/perl5/Plack/Middleware/Session.pm:53] [/usr/share/perl5/Plack/Component.pm:50] [/usr/share/perl5/Plack/Middleware/ReverseProxy.pm:68] [/usr/share/perl5/Plack/Component.pm:50] [/usr/share/perl5/EBox/Middleware/UnhandledError.pm:78] [/usr/share/perl5/EBox/Middleware/UnhandledError.pm:77] [/usr/share/perl5/Plack/Component.pm:50] [/usr/share/zentyal/psgi/zentyal.psgi:0] [/usr/share/zentyal/psgi/zentyal.psgi:0] at /usr/share/perl5/EBox/CGI/Base.pm line 364»

Et lorsque j'accède à la page «Journaux», j'ai le message suivant:
«Valeur invalide pour Console d'identification par défaut: /bin/bash. Choisissez une valeur dans la valeur définie: /usr/bin/dash, /usr/bin/bash, /usr/bin/sh, /usr/bin/rbash, /usr/bin/screen»

J'ai bien tenté la commande chsh mais l'utilisateur ebox est par défaut sur /usr/sbin/nologin.

Si quelqu'un a une idée, je suis preneur.

À chaque redémarrage du serveur je dois lancer l'interface web manuellement (systemctl start zentyal.webadmin-nginx.service zentyal.webadmin-uwsgi.service), dans les logs il s'agit de la même erreur que pour la page «Journaux».
« Last Edit: August 14, 2019, 02:14:28 pm by BenTn »

BenTn

  • Zen Apprentice
  • *
  • Posts: 5
  • Karma: +1/-0
    • View Profile
Re: [RÉSOLU]Zentyal 6.0: États des modules, Journaux : cassés
« Reply #1 on: August 14, 2019, 02:18:09 pm »
La source de mes problèmes est le paquet «usrmerge».
Pour rétablir la situation, j'ai modifié le fichier /etc/shells afin qu'il contienne:

# /etc/shells: valid login shells
/bin/sh
/bin/bash
/bin/rbash
/bin/dash

en lieu et place de /etc/shells.merge
# /etc/shells: valid login shells
/bin/sh
/bin/bash
/bin/rbash
/bin/dash
/usr/bin/screen
/usr/bin/sh
/usr/bin/bash
/usr/bin/rbash
/usr/bin/dash